TL;DR
The Economic Development and Finance Committee met to review quarterly economic indicators, discuss the 'Everyone In' homeless implementation plan, and explore potential tax policies for non-retail cannabis businesses. The committee approved all agenda items, focusing on economic development strategies and city economic performance.
